假设我有字符串X中的句子,如何将每个单词一分为二,为每个单词添加一个带类word的span标记,以及如果该单词与字符串y匹配,则添加类word selected。
X和y都是动态的。
String X = "The community is here to help you with specific coding, algorithm, or language problems."
String Y = "community, here"
我创建一个函数并将其拆分为数组,但是我无法附加到字符串生成器。
private String setPType(S
我希望能够将span标记中的每个奇数单词包装起来,但不包括第一个单词,我在网上找到了一些代码,其中代码将第二个单词包装在的span标记中,但随后在发现了另一个将第一个、第三个和第五个单词包装在span标记中的示例,这是可以的,但希望排除第一个单词
下面是我目前所拥有的
var words = $('h5.introsubtitle').text().split(' ');
var numWords = words.length;
for (i=0; i<numWords; i++) {
if (i%2 == 0) {
我有一个javascript变量,像这样:
var text = "A <mark id='1'>businessman</mark> should be able to <mark id='1'>manage</mark> his business matters";
我希望将每个单词包装在一个具有不同id的span元素中,但保留已经包装在<mark>标记中的单词。如下所示:
text = "<span id='1'>A </span>&
我已经搜索过,但无法找到增加字体颜色的解决方案(例如。一个标题中的3个或4个单词中的每一个都是轻率+10%。字体颜色将在SCSS中使用颜色var进行初始设置。
示例标题:
这是我的新头衔
在这个例子中,让我们说标题是‘深蓝色’。这几个字是:
Here = darker blue
Is = navy blue
My = medium blue
New Title = light blue
这里有一个类似的帖子:,但这是搜索数组中的关键字,而不是字符串中的每个单词。
我还遇到了一些基本的CSS/HTML解决方案,比如这样的解决方案,它不能工作:
注意:I将在PHP变量中返回标题(strin
给定一个动态加载的标题(使用PHP/WordPress),是否有一种纯CSS方法来设置最后一个单词的样式?例如:
<h1 class='featured'> This is my page title</h1>
变成了
<h1 class='featured'> This is my page <span id="finalWord">title</span></h1>
如果使用CSS是不可行的,那么分解<h1>标记的内容是建议的方法吗?
好吧。所以我有一个充满跨度的区域,每个跨度里面都有一个词或几个字。该div适用于多个行,并具有固定的宽度。我需要span内容在同一行上保持不变,而不是中断,以便每个span中的一个单词位于第一个单词上,而其他单词位于下一个单词上。
让我给你举个小例子。
HTML
<div>
<span>Hamburgers</span>
<span>Pizza and hotdogs</span>
<span>Milk and beer</span>
<span>Kids menu
我的问题是找到包含html文本的特定单词(例如:span)在NSString中的位置,并替换这个单词。
例如,如果我的目标词是span,我的替换文本应该如下所示:
<SPAN style="BACKGROUND-COLOR: #FF0000">span</SPAN>
如果我的起始文本是:
<span class='i_04_12_000000'>this is a span</span>
我想要的结果是:
<span class='i_04_12_000000'>this is a &l
是否可以仅使用css来挑选段落中的特定单词并设置其样式?例如,在句子"hello my name is nick,hello to you all“中,是否可以将单词" hello”定位在出现的任何位置,并添加一条规则,比如在任何时候更改hello的颜色?我不想在出现的每个hello周围都添加span标记。
如果可能的话,我想只在css中做这件事。css3可以很好地使用。
给定元素的innerHTML,我尝试将每个单词包装在一个span中,如果这个单词已经包装好了,那么包装元素。
例如,Here is a paragraph <span class="red">which</span> <div id="typed-effect">might</div> have nested elements
变成<span>Here</span> <span>is</span> <span>a</span> <span
我需要高亮显示HTML页面中的某个单词。我已设法突出显示元素,但如果搜索了一个新单词,则还需要取消前一个单词的突出显示。我试过了,高音起作用了,但它不起作用。非突出显示部分应取消任何包含span id=‘亮点’.等的行,但不应取消当前单词(! word )的突出显示。
//Unhighlight the previous searched word
var regex_old = new RegExp(\"<span id='highlight'><font style='background-color:#ffff00'>!\&
我有一个简单的div (grid layout,但同样适用于flexbox),它显示了三个不同的text元素。 问题是,每当我的html的dir属性被设置为rtl时,网格项的顺序就会改变,我希望能够在这种特定情况下防止这种改变(内容的顺序不是基于书写方向,而是基于语义值)。 例如,下面是我的项目的外观: let direction = 'rtl';
document.getElementById('toggle-direction').addEventListener('click', () => {
direction = di
我用Javascript编写了以下代码:
html.replace(/(\S+)\s*$/, '<span class="highlight-word">$1</span>');
我想突出显示HTML字符串中的最后一个单词;但是,如果末尾有一个HTML标记,则该标记将使用" highlight - word“跨度进行包装。
例如:
This is a test <br> <b> hello there </b>
将成为:
This is a test <br> <b> h
我在做文本处理的网络应用程序。我需要将字符串(文本)拆分成单词和符号,比如空格和其他字符(逗号、点、分号等)。我需要把每个单词和符号都包装成html标签。每个标签必须有一个id属性,其中包含文本中的单词(符号)序号。这个处理将在Java中工作,这意味着性能非常重要。经证实的文本可能包含3000 - 5000字。
下面是一个示例输入:
One two three, four five six seven eight nine.
下面是一个示例输出:
<span id="w1" class="word">One </span><span